Decca 9-27075 (45-rpm 7-in.). (Album 9-79)

The following matrix(es) were released with this catalog number:

CompanyMatrix No.Take NumberDateTitle/Artist 
Decca 71003 a 7/6/1942 Walkin' the dog / Joe Marsala and his Chosen Seven
Decca 71004 A 7/6/1942 Lazy Daddy / Joe Marsala and his Chosen Seven

Primary Performers:

Joe Marsala and his Chosen Seven (Musical group)
